There’s no questioning that Urban Decay’s All Nighter Setting Spray is one of the top dogs. I used it for my wedding a few years ago and my makeup didn’t budge from about 10am to well past midnight–an amazing feat with my oily skin.
But with my wallet’s recent depression, I needed a cheaper alternative to UD’s miracle potion. I had seen reviews online that L’Oreal’s Infallible was a good dupe for the UD spray and at only about $15 I couldn’t resist giving it a go myself.
For one, the ingredients list is almost identical, with the main difference being the amounts of some ingredients. They smell almost identical and they both are a milky white liquid.
With Urban Decay, I sprayed twice during the day for my wedding (I most specifically remember). I sprayed once after applying my base makeup and a second time after applying everything on my face (including eye makeup). I only required a little oil blotting and fresh powder during the course of the day, but no major fixes.
With L’Oreal, I usually just spray once in the morning once all of my makeup is done just before I go to work. Similarly to UD, I only need to blot some oil and freshen my powder through the course of the day. I do find that my eye makeup starts to smudge during my long work day, but I’ll blame if on the subpar eye primer I currently have and not the spray.
I feel like this one’s a tie.
Urban Decay’s All Nighter Setting Spray is superior in terms of formula, making up for any cheaper brand makeup I may be wearing, but L’Oreal’s Infallible isn’t far behind. Plus, with that low price tag, I feel like that brings L’Oreal up to a great value.
